Why You Actually Need This
Nobody likes waiting. Keeping your files small isn’t just about saving space—it’s about making sure your emails actually get delivered and your uploads don’t time out.
- 📧 Beat Email Limits: Gmail and Outlook limit attachments to 20-25MB. A single high-res scan can easily break this cap.
- ☁️ Save Cloud Space: Google Drive and Dropbox storage isn’t infinite. Compressing files means you get more value out of your free tiers.
- 🚀 Boost Website Speed: If you host PDFs on your site, smaller files load faster, improving your SEO and user experience.
- 📱 Mobile Friendly: Nobody wants to download a 50MB file on a 4G connection. Compressed files are respectful of your recipient’s data plan.

How much will my file size be reduced?
It depends on the content. Text-heavy files might see 20-30% reduction, but image-heavy files (like scans or presentations) can often be compressed by 70-90% with virtually no visual loss.
